Highbinders: Sammo Hung Interview (Hollywood Gossips)

High BindersSP: Sammo we are now in Dublin, Ireland, on the set of the latest Jackie Chan movie. You last worked with Jackie on "Mr. Nice guy" back in 1996 in Australia. What was it like shooting "Mr. Nice Guy"? SH: I was very happy to be the Director on that movie. It was good that we could take our time with everything. We had a lot of time so we could work full time on that movie and also be very comfortable too. We were very lucky with that film. We shot on location in Melbourne, Australia. It was a good shoot and I had a good time working with Jackie. I liked it and it was a successful film too. After "Mr. Nice Guy" I knew that I had missed not working with Jackie and so we said that we would do lots of solo projects but we would continue to work together on projects too. Now, I am very happy to be in Dublin as the "Action Director" of "Highbinders". SP: "Highbinders" is the most expensive Hong Kong movie ever. How is the filming going in Dublin? I've only been here for a couple of days so far?| SH: I like it here! We only start filming about two weeks ago and it's going fine except for the weather. Never seen weather so strange as this before (laughing). Everything looks fine.. but sometimes we cannot film for a whole day because of the rain or we can only shoot for eight hours at a time. Only thing is that we must be on schedule and finish on time because Jackie's schedule is very tight and he will leave Dublin at the end of the month to start his new movie in Canada ["Tuxedo"]. So we must hurry. Everything is hurry, hurry, hurry!
